NetApp (NTAP +4.2%) has gradually moved higher after Reuters reported Cisco (NASDAQ:CSCO) has discussed buying a storage rival to current JV partner EMC. Interestingly, EMC (EMC +2.5%), is also catching a bid today. NetApp's low valuation and enterprise storage clout have often made it the subject of M&A speculation, but the company's $12.8B market cap and likely demand for a decent premium would make it tough even for Cisco to digest the company.
